Capitol Journal this week covered a range of topics in Alabama government and politics, including the Veterans Affairs Board vote, the raising of third grade reading cut scores, and advancements in genetic testing for Alabamians. The show also included footage of an I-65 standoff sent in by a viewer.
Alabama EMA Director Jeff Smitherman discussed the recent hurricanes, Alabama’s efforts to assist neighboring states, and the state’s preparedness for potential disasters. Dr. Khalilah Brown of Southern Research spoke about the Catalyst program, which will provide cutting edge gene testing for all residents of Alabama.
ADN’s Alexander Willis appeared on the show to discuss two recent stories he covered: the ongoing Veterans Affairs saga and his recent trip to Israel.
